Prove that an exterior angle of a triangle is equal to the sum of the non adjacent interior angles of that triangle. Use the following variables in your proof.
Exterior angle=w
Interior adjacent angle= x
Interior non adjacent angle1= y
Interior non adjacent angle2= z
